robo Posted July 12, 2004 Report Posted July 12, 2004 This is one clean Blaster! I am going to try and remember everything i have done to it. It is a 1988 with Pro Circuit pipe and silencer, Degree Key, I changed the carb out and put on a stock Banshee carb with Vito's needle and jet kit, oil block off kit, graphics and seat cover, new rear tires,UNI filter, Shockwears(3) and i'am sure there are a few other items i have forgot. I built this for my daughter to ride and now she wants something with electric start etc. So it has not been rode hard. I checked the compression two weeks ago and it was at 125lbs. I will post some pics tonight. $1800.00 OBO Quote
